Overview Area Vice President Founded in 1997, Think Together partners with schools to change the odds for kids by providing award-winning programs during and outside the school day. We're one of California's largest nonprofits working in school districts from San Diego to San Francisco. Whether you're interested in early learning, elementary, middle or high school, you can invest in your community by working at a local school or working within our home office providing support! JOB SUMMARY: Reporting to the Senior Vice President, Regional Operations and Programs, the Area Vice President is responsible for owning, nurturing, and sustaining relationships with key decision-makers at the district level, including Superintendents and Board Members. The Area Vice President will oversee the Executive Director of Programs. The Area Vice President is responsible for the retention of all contracts in the area, earning and or realizing contracted revenue, and growth goals with existing partners in the area. The Area Vice President is responsible for partnering with the Partner and Customer Success team for growth within the existing partners in the area. This role is also responsible for setting the vision across the area and lead the Executive Directors of Program towards meeting organizational goals of program quality, consistent execution, customer experience, strong operations, contract retention, and culture. This position requires a strong leader with excellent relationship-building skills, strategic thinking, and a proven record of accomplishment of driving organizational goals through effective team management and collaboration.
